diff --git a/src/devices/video/tlc34076.cpp b/src/devices/video/tlc34076.cpp new file mode 100644 index 00000000000..b695ce08ed7 --- /dev/null +++ b/src/devices/video/tlc34076.cpp @@ -0,0 +1,263 @@ +// license:BSD-3-Clause +// copyright-holders:Philip Bennett +/*************************************************************************** + + tlc34076.c + + Basic implementation of the TLC34076 palette chip and similar + compatible chips. + +***************************************************************************/ + +#include "emu.h" +#include "tlc34076.h" + + +//************************************************************************** +// MACROS +//************************************************************************** + +#define PALETTE_WRITE_ADDR 0x00 +#define PALETTE_DATA 0x01 +#define PIXEL_READ_MASK 0x02 +#define PALETTE_READ_ADDR 0x03 +#define GENERAL_CONTROL 0x08 +#define INPUT_CLOCK_SEL 0x09 +#define OUTPUT_CLOCK_SEL 0x0a +#define MUX_CONTROL 0x0b +#define PALETTE_PAGE 0x0c +#define TEST_REGISTER 0x0e +#define RESET_STATE 0x0f + + +//************************************************************************** +// LIVE DEVICE +//************************************************************************** + +// device type definition +const device_type TLC34076 = &device_creator<tlc34076_device>; + + +//------------------------------------------------- +// tlc34076_device - constructor +//------------------------------------------------- +tlc34076_device::tlc34076_device(const machine_config &mconfig, const char *tag, device_t *owner, UINT32 clock) + : device_t(mconfig, TLC34076, "TLC34076 VIP", tag, owner, clock, "tlc34076", __FILE__), + m_dacbits(6) +{ +} + + +//------------------------------------------------- +// static_set_bits - set DAC resolution +//------------------------------------------------- +void tlc34076_device::static_set_bits(device_t &device, tlc34076_bits bits) +{ + tlc34076_device &tlc = downcast<tlc34076_device &>(device); + tlc.m_dacbits = bits; +} + + +//------------------------------------------------- +// device_start - device-specific startup +//------------------------------------------------- +void tlc34076_device::device_start() +{ + save_item(NAME(m_local_paletteram)); + save_item(NAME(m_regs)); + save_item(NAME(m_pens)); + + save_item(NAME(m_writeindex)); + save_item(NAME(m_readindex)); +} + + +//------------------------------------------------- +// device_reset - device-specific reset +//------------------------------------------------- + +void tlc34076_device::device_reset() +{ + m_regs[PIXEL_READ_MASK] = 0xff; + m_regs[GENERAL_CONTROL] = 0x03; + m_regs[INPUT_CLOCK_SEL] = 0x00; + m_regs[OUTPUT_CLOCK_SEL] = 0x3f; + m_regs[MUX_CONTROL] = 0x2d; + m_regs[PALETTE_PAGE] = 0x00; + m_regs[TEST_REGISTER] = 0x00; + m_regs[RESET_STATE] = 0x00; +} + + +//************************************************************************** +// PUBLIC INTERFACE +//************************************************************************** + +//------------------------------------------------- +// get_pens - retrieve current palette +//------------------------------------------------- + +const rgb_t *tlc34076_device::get_pens() +{ + offs_t i; + + for (i = 0; i < 0x100; i++) + { + int r, g, b; + + if ((i & m_regs[PIXEL_READ_MASK]) == i) + { + r = m_local_paletteram[3 * i + 0]; + g = m_local_paletteram[3 * i + 1]; + b = m_local_paletteram[3 * i + 2]; + + if (m_dacbits == 6) + { + r = pal6bit(r); + g = pal6bit(g); + b = pal6bit(b); + } + } + else + { + r = 0; + g = 0; + b = 0; + } + + m_pens[i] = rgb_t(r, g, b); + } + + return m_pens; +} + + +//------------------------------------------------- +// read - read access +//------------------------------------------------- + +READ8_MEMBER( tlc34076_device::read ) +{ + UINT8 result; + + /* keep in range */ + offset &= 0x0f; + result = m_regs[offset]; + + /* switch off the offset */ + switch (offset) + { + case PALETTE_DATA: + if (m_readindex == 0) + { + m_palettedata[0] = m_local_paletteram[3 * m_regs[PALETTE_READ_ADDR] + 0]; + m_palettedata[1] = m_local_paletteram[3 * m_regs[PALETTE_READ_ADDR] + 1]; + m_palettedata[2] = m_local_paletteram[3 * m_regs[PALETTE_READ_ADDR] + 2]; + } + result = m_palettedata[m_readindex++]; + if (m_readindex == 3) + { + m_readindex = 0; + m_regs[PALETTE_READ_ADDR]++; + } + break; + } + + return result; +} + + +//------------------------------------------------- +// write - write access +//------------------------------------------------- + +WRITE8_MEMBER( tlc34076_device::write ) +{ +// UINT8 oldval; + + /* keep in range */ + offset &= 0x0f; +// oldval = m_regs[offset]; + m_regs[offset] = data; + + /* switch off the offset */ + switch (offset) + { + case PALETTE_WRITE_ADDR: + m_writeindex = 0; + break; + + case PALETTE_DATA: + m_palettedata[m_writeindex++] = data; + if (m_writeindex == 3) + { + m_local_paletteram[3 * m_regs[PALETTE_WRITE_ADDR] + 0] = m_palettedata[0]; + m_local_paletteram[3 * m_regs[PALETTE_WRITE_ADDR] + 1] = m_palettedata[1]; + m_local_paletteram[3 * m_regs[PALETTE_WRITE_ADDR] + 2] = m_palettedata[2]; + m_writeindex = 0; + m_regs[PALETTE_WRITE_ADDR]++; + } + break; + + case PALETTE_READ_ADDR: + m_readindex = 0; + break; + + case GENERAL_CONTROL: + /* + 7 6 5 4 3 2 1 0 + X X X X X X X 0 HSYNCOUT is active-low + X X X X X X X 1 HSYNCOUT is active-high (default) + X X X X X X 0 X VSYNCOUT is active-low + X X X X X X 1 X VSYNCOUT is active-high (default) + X X X X X 0 X X Disable split shift register transfer (default) + X X X X 0 1 X X Enable split shift register transfer + X X X X 0 X X X Disable special nibble mode (default) + X X X X 1 0 X X Enable special nibble mode + X X X 0 X X X X 0-IRE pedestal (default) + X X X 1 X X X X 7.5-IRE pedestal + X X 0 X X X X X Disable sync (default) + X X 1 X X X X X Enable sync + X 0 X X X X X X Little-endian mode (default) + X 1 X X X X X X Big-endian mode + 0 X X X X X X X MUXOUT is low (default) + 1 X X X X X X X MUXOUT is high + */ + break; + + case INPUT_CLOCK_SEL: + /* + 3 2 1 0 + 0 0 0 0 Select CLK0 as clock source? + 0 0 0 1 Select CLK1 as clock source + 0 0 1 0 Select CLK2 as clock source + 0 0 1 1 Select CLK3 as TTL clock source + 0 1 0 0 Select CLK3 as TTL clock source + 1 0 0 0 Select CLK3 and CLK3 as ECL clock sources + */ + break; + + case OUTPUT_CLOCK_SEL: + /* + 0 0 0 X X X VCLK frequency = DOTCLK frequency + 0 0 1 X X X VCLK frequency = DOTCLK frequency/2 + 0 1 0 X X X VCLK frequency = DOTCLK frequency/4 + 0 1 1 X X X VCLK frequency = DOTCLK frequency/8 + 1 0 0 X X X VCLK frequency = DOTCLK frequency/16 + 1 0 1 X X X VCLK frequency = DOTCLK frequency/32 + 1 1 X X X X VCLK output held at logic high level (default condition) + X X X 0 0 0 SCLK frequency = DOTCLK frequency + X X X 0 0 1 SCLK frequency = DOTCLK frequency/2 + X X X 0 1 0 SCLK frequency = DOTCLK frequency/4 + X X X 0 1 1 SCLK frequency = DOTCLK frequency/8 + X X X 1 0 0 SCLK frequency = DOTCLK frequency/16 + X X X 1 0 1 SCLK frequency = DOTCLK frequency/32 + X X X 1 1 X SCLK output held at logic level low (default condition) + */ + break; + + case RESET_STATE: + device_reset(); + break; + } +} |
